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Included are children on oral (with of without enteral tube) or intravenous fluconazole treatment.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Excluded are children from whom it is impossible to get saliva ,or who have, due to their condition, such a serious mucositis of their oral cavity that saliva is mixed with blood, are excluded.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
-pharmacokinetics of fluconazole in saliva and serum in children and neonates -fluconazole saliva/serum concentration ratio in children and neonates.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
-Efficacy of fluconazole treatment, as measured by negative (surveillance-)cultures. -Does fluconazole reach sufficient levels in the gastrointestinal tract when the administration route is intravenous
